miR-29b, miR-205 and miR-221 Enhance Chemosensitivity to Gemcitabine in HuH28 Human Cholangiocarcinoma Cells
17 Oct 2013
Abstract excerpt
BACKGROUND AND AIMS: Cholangiocarcinoma (CCA) is highly resistant to chemotherapy, including gemcitabine (Gem) treatment. M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are endogenous, non-coding, short RNAs that can regulate multiple genes expression. Some miRNAs play important roles in the chemosensitivity of tumors. Here, we examined the relationship between miRNA expression and the sensitivity of CCA cells to Gem. METHODS: Microarray...
